Some real close guesses, good job guys
Swamp and roztocki were closest
It scored 127" yesterday Got a pic of the score sheet or actual measurements? Just want to see where my guesses were off. Probably on the main beams and maybe tine length. We’ve had some deer we swore were low 120’s based on camera pics but realized in person they were closer to 140’s. One 8 I shot a couple years ago was down on the list just because he was 4.5 and still an 8pt. I saw him from 350 yards heading towards me and text my son he was coming in. As he kept getting closer I kept texting my son he’s bigger than we thought. At 150 I text him that we're going to be scoring him soon, lol. My son kept texting back, don’t shoot him he’s not 140. I told him he wasn’t there and don’t go by pics. He was 142 6/8. He did have a kicker off the back and 2” extra beam. On the other end of the spectrum my son had a deer everyone who saw the pics said 140ish. Even I was fooled by the pics. His wife shot the deer and I climbed down early to go see this deer. When I got to his house and looked in the back of the truck, I asked where it was because that deer in the back of the truck wouldn’t go 120, lol. They were so hyped based on pics that when they saw the deer, they saw what they wanted to see. Of course my DIL was thrilled, but my son realized he had grossly miscalculated. Other than an actual shed or sheds to score, it’s all a guess until he’s in hand.
